Narrative:
Beaufighter T4894: Took off for Ferry flight to Malta. 27/02/1942.
Crashed at sea during a transit flight between Gibraltar and Malta
Crew:
P/O (87682) Christian Georges Auguste J. DEFFONTAINE (pilot) RAFVR - missing believed killed
Sgt (922700) Nephi NICHOLLS (obs) RAFVR: missing believed killed
